Need advice about which tool to choose?Ask the StackShare community!

Bitnami

139
218
+ 1
6
Rancher

945
1.5K
+ 1
644
Add tool

Bitnami vs Rancher: What are the differences?

Introduction
In the realm of containerization and orchestration tools, Bitnami and Rancher are two popular options that offer distinct features and functionalities. Understanding the key differences between Bitnami and Rancher can help users make an informed decision based on their specific needs and requirements.

  1. Deployment Scope: Bitnami focuses primarily on simplifying the process of deploying and managing applications in various environments, offering pre-packaged application stacks that can be easily deployed. On the other hand, Rancher is a container management platform that provides a comprehensive toolset for managing containerized applications across multiple clusters and environments, offering features like container orchestration, networking, and security.

  2. Compatibility: Bitnami provides a wide range of application stacks and development environments that are compatible with popular container platforms such as Docker and Kubernetes. In contrast, Rancher is compatible with multiple container orchestration platforms including Kubernetes, Docker Swarm, and Mesos, allowing users to choose the platform that best suits their needs.

  3. User Interface: Bitnami offers a user-friendly interface that simplifies the process of deploying applications and managing environments, making it ideal for users looking for a straightforward solution. In comparison, Rancher provides a robust and feature-rich user interface that offers advanced capabilities for managing containers, clusters, and applications, catering to users with more complex requirements.

  4. Maintenance and Support: Bitnami offers support for its pre-packaged application stacks and development environments, ensuring users have access to updates, security patches, and troubleshooting assistance. Rancher, on the other hand, provides enterprise-grade support and services, including training, consulting, and professional support options, making it suitable for organizations with demanding production environments.

  5. Scalability: Rancher is designed to scale effortlessly to accommodate growing workloads and clusters, offering advanced features for managing large-scale container deployments. While Bitnami can be used for smaller-scale deployments, it may lack the scalability and advanced management capabilities required for complex enterprise environments with high-performance demands.

  6. Community and Ecosystem: Bitnami has a strong and active community that contributes to the development and enhancement of its application stacks and tools, providing users with a wealth of resources and support. In comparison, Rancher has a dedicated ecosystem of partners, integrations, and add-ons that complement its platform, offering users a comprehensive suite of tools and services to enhance their container management experience.

In Summary, understanding the key differences between Bitnami and Rancher is crucial for choosing the right containerization and orchestration tool based on deployment scope, compatibility, user interface, maintenance and support, scalability, and community ecosystem.

Get Advice from developers at your company using StackShare Enterprise. Sign up for StackShare Enterprise.
Learn More
Pros of Bitnami
Pros of Rancher
  • 6
    Cloud Management
  • 103
    Easy to use
  • 79
    Open source and totally free
  • 63
    Multi-host docker-compose support
  • 58
    Load balancing and health check included
  • 58
    Simple
  • 44
    Rolling upgrades, green/blue upgrades feature
  • 42
    Dns and service discovery out-of-the-box
  • 37
    Only requires docker
  • 34
    Multitenant and permission management
  • 29
    Easy to use and feature rich
  • 11
    Cross cloud compatible
  • 11
    Does everything needed for a docker infrastructure
  • 8
    Simple and powerful
  • 8
    Next-gen platform
  • 7
    Very Docker-friendly
  • 6
    Support Kubernetes and Swarm
  • 6
    Application catalogs with stack templates (wizards)
  • 6
    Supports Apache Mesos, Docker Swarm, and Kubernetes
  • 6
    Rolling and blue/green upgrades deployments
  • 6
    High Availability service: keeps your app up 24/7
  • 5
    Easy to use service catalog
  • 4
    Very intuitive UI
  • 4
    IaaS-vendor independent, supports hybrid/multi-cloud
  • 4
    Awesome support
  • 3
    Scalable
  • 2
    Requires less infrastructure requirements

Sign up to add or upvote prosMake informed product decisions

Cons of Bitnami
Cons of Rancher
    Be the first to leave a con
    • 10
      Hosting Rancher can be complicated

    Sign up to add or upvote consMake informed product decisions

    What is Bitnami?

    Our library provides trusted virtual machines for every major development stack and open source server application, ready to run in your infrastructure.

    What is Rancher?

    Rancher is an open source container management platform that includes full distributions of Kubernetes, Apache Mesos and Docker Swarm, and makes it simple to operate container clusters on any cloud or infrastructure platform.

    Need advice about which tool to choose?Ask the StackShare community!

    What companies use Bitnami?
    What companies use Rancher?
    See which teams inside your own company are using Bitnami or Rancher.
    Sign up for StackShare EnterpriseLearn More

    Sign up to get full access to all the companiesMake informed product decisions

    What tools integrate with Bitnami?
    What tools integrate with Rancher?

    Sign up to get full access to all the tool integrationsMake informed product decisions

    Blog Posts

    PythonDockerKubernetes+7
    3
    1095
    May 21 2020 at 12:02AM

    Rancher Labs

    KubernetesAmazon EC2Grafana+12
    5
    1486
    Apr 16 2020 at 5:34AM

    Rancher Labs

    KubernetesRancher+2
    2
    928
    What are some alternatives to Bitnami and Rancher?
    Docker
    The Docker Platform is the industry-leading container platform for continuous, high-velocity innovation, enabling organizations to seamlessly build and share any application — from legacy to what comes next — and securely run them anywhere
    Heroku
    Heroku is a cloud application platform – a new way of building and deploying web apps. Heroku lets app developers spend 100% of their time on their application code, not managing servers, deployment, ongoing operations, or scaling.
    DigitalOcean
    We take the complexities out of cloud hosting by offering blazing fast, on-demand SSD cloud servers, straightforward pricing, a simple API, and an easy-to-use control panel.
    XAMPP
    It consists mainly of the Apache HTTP Server, MariaDB database, and interpreters for scripts written in the PHP and Perl programming languages.
    MAMP
    It can be installed under macOS and Windows with just a few clicks. It provides them with all the tools they need to run WordPress on their desktop PC for testing or development purposes, for example. It doesn't matter if you prefer Apache or Nginx or if you want to work with PHP, Python, Perl or Ruby.
    See all alternatives